    This is from the TV Movie, "Cucumber Castle" (1970) that Barry and Mo did when Robin took a bit of a break from the group. This song was released as a single in 1969, and was a UK hit at about the same time as Robin's solo song "Saved By the Bell" charted. The movie is silly, as any of them would tell you. However, there is some great music. You can't miss "Bury me Down by the River." Unbelievable gospel sound. Oh...and Engelbert Humperdinck did cover another song from "Cucumber Castle" called "Sweetheart."

    This was from their album and "movie" "Cucumber Castle" which they made during the time they had broken up. Robin had gone solo early 1969 after a fight with Barry, who continued with Maurice. Guitarist Vince Meloney had also left the group, so The Beegees consisted only of Barry, Maurice and drummer Colin Peterson (who was fired halfway through shooting the movie). It was a crazy TV movie, very 1960s (as in the participants were probably completely stoned and/or drunk during filming). Big names were in the "cast": Barry and Maurice played two princes, Frankie Howerd their dying king/father, Lulu as Lulu the cook, Spike Milligan as the court jester, Julian Orchard as Julian the Lord Chamberlaine Vincent Price as Wicked Count Voxville, Ginger Baker as himself, Eric Clapton as himself (as Blind Faith), Ric Grech as himself (as Blind Faith), Steve Winwood as himself (as Blind Faith) Roger Daltrey as himself (uncredited), Donovan as himself (uncredited), Marianne Faithfull as herself (uncredited), Mick Jagger as himself (uncredited).

    There's only 2 of them because The Bee Gees split up briefly around 1969. Robin left to pursue a solo career while Barry and Marice continued on as the Bee Gees. They were split up for roughly 18 months, then realized that they all really missed each other. They got back together and promised each other that they would never do that again. They followed all this up by putting out the album "2 Years On" and then the incredible "Trafalgar" album. It's interesting to note that all 3 of them made solo albums during this period. Robin put out "Robin's Reign", which was released but went nowhere. The Barry and Marice albums were never released and are still sitting around in a vault somewhere.
